Pirondini | Original Italian Design

Pirondini was founded in 1978 under the brand name "Arts and Crafts" by Ambrose Pirondini. With the help of his brother John, who studied architecture at the Milan Polytechnic, they started with an initial production of wood products (boxes, containers, ect.) for food companies in their region. At that time, Arts & Crafts changed his brand name towards "Pirondini Italy", proposing objects and accessories for the home. For the realization of these new products they collaborated with numerous artists and designers, known in Italy and abroad, including: Riccardo Dalisi, Emilio Tadini, Andrea Branzi, Luca Scacchetti Emanuele Luzzati, ect. Currently the company is specially in the production of countertop watches and wall & cuckoo clocks. The production of their objects is made entirely within their own laboratory with equipment that allow you to perform any type of work on wood, using both traditional tools such as lathes for machining manual, the latest sophisticated equipment such as lathes for production in series centers and CNC machining.
